> From: "Eric Botcazou" <ebotcazou AT libertysurf DOT fr> > Newsgroups: comp.os.msdos.djgpp > Date: Sat, 27 Jan 2001 12:46:03 +0100 > > - full Unicode support This is probably not entirely correct. A "full Unicode" support would require support for such features as bidirectional text, letter cases beyond lower and upper, character equivalence, and others. Does Allegro really support all these?
